Understanding the Technology Behind the App

At its core, a walkie talkie app bluetooth leverages standard Bluetooth protocols to establish a direct connection between two nearby devices. Unlike traditional cellular networks that rely on cell towers, Bluetooth creates a private, secure link with a typical range of about 30 feet. This direct pairing ensures that the conversation remains private and does not rely on internet bandwidth or cellular coverage, making it ideal for areas with poor signal or for users looking to avoid data charges.

Operational Efficiency and Battery Life

Smartphones are notorious for their battery drain when constantly searching for cellular signals or maintaining a data connection. Bluetooth technology is specifically designed for low-energy consumption, allowing users to communicate for hours without significantly impacting their battery life. This efficiency is crucial for outdoor enthusiasts, security personnel, and event staff who rely on their devices throughout long shifts or expeditions without access to charging stations.

Limitations and Environmental Considerations

While highly effective, users must understand the operational limits of Bluetooth technology. Physical barriers such as thick walls, metal structures, or significant distance can degrade the signal quality and cause audio dropouts. Additionally, because the connection is point-to-point or limited to a small network, it is not suitable for broadcasting messages to a large group of people scattered over a wide area, unlike traditional FM radio systems.
